About Fire Eyes

Born by chance. Fueled by madness. Ignited by love. FIRE EYES blends the tightly wound tension of THE KILLER INSIDE ME with the unrelenting suspense of SHUTTER ISLAND. "A dynamite Read"—Andreas Schroeder, author of The Eleventh Commandment Billy Deerborn talks to the voices in his head and the dogs that roam his psyche. When he was a baby, he was found by the side of a road in a brown paper bag. Yesterday he blew up a power station. Fire Eyes is the story in between those two events—the making of modern madness. From that roadside ditch, we follow Billy from foster homes to institutions to the army, along the way witnessing his fractured liaisons with the opposite sex and his attempts to find solidity through friendship.It is a story of mental illness, of the armed forces as the unwitting inheritors of those who fall through the cracks — and of the power of love to both destroy and save. It is a story of alienation, urban terrorism, and survival. Fire Eyes is a W.H.
